0

Linuxサーバーにjenkinsをセットアップし、スレーブとしてWin7PCを選択しました。スレーブ構成で「javawebstartを介してスレーブエージェントを起動する」を選択します。次のコマンドを使用してスレーブを起動すると、Jenkinsスレーブエージェントウィンドウが接続されていることが表示され、すぐに「終了」に変わりました。誰か助けますか?どうもありがとう!

set SLAVENAME=%1
set CYGPATH=%2
if x%CYGPATH% == x set CYGPATH=C:\APPS\cygwin\bin

set PATH=%CYGPATH%;%PATH%

:RUN_SLAVE
echo %PATH%
javaws %MASTER%/computer/%SLAVENAME%/slave-agent.jnlp
exit 0
4

3 に答える 3

2

私の問題は、ドライブが設定されていないことでした。別のマシンからクローンを作成したので、D:\ドライブを使用するように指示しました。ただし、そのドライブは存在しませんでした(ファイルを配置するためにドライブにアクセスすることはできません)。

于 2012-10-24T17:01:15.333 に答える
1

間違っていることがたくさんあるかもしれませんが、接続が確立されてから終了したと報告しているため、Jenkinsグローバル構成でJenkins自体のアドレスが間違っていると思います。

Jenkinsは多くの場合「JenkinsURL」設定を使用しませんが、Java Web Startスレーブとの接続を確立することもその1つです。したがって、マスター構成の「JenkinsURL」が正しく設定されていることを確認してください。

于 2012-07-03T21:05:52.010 に答える